This article shall be known as "A Local Law
to Establish the Residency Requirements for the Appointed Office of
Building Inspector."
This article is adopted pursuant to Municipal
Home Rule Law § 10(1)(ii)(a)(1), which grants to local governments
the authority to enact local laws regarding the qualifications of
local officers. Furthermore, this article recognizes that the State
Legislature amended Public Officers Law, § 3, adding a new
Subsection (24) expanding the residency requirements for any appointed
public office in the Town of Greenburgh, Westchester County, thereby
rendering Public Officers Law a special law with respect to any appointed
Town officer [See N.Y. Atty. Gen. (Inf.) No. 91-37].
This article shall supersede Town Law, § 23(1)
in its application to the office of Building Inspector for the Town
of Ossining.
The person holding the office of Building Inspector
of the Town of Ossining need not be a resident nor an elector of the
Town of Ossining; provided, however, that such person shall reside
in Westchester County, or an adjoining county within the State of
New York.
